Bala Mohammed, governor of Bauchi, who contested on the platform of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), was in the afternoon of Friday, November 29, declared the rightful winner of the 2019 governorship election in the state.

This is as the appeal court in Jos, Plateau, threw out the petition by the All Progressives Congress (APC) against the governor.

The ruling by the appeal court resulted in celebration in most parts of the state, according to the Nigerian Tribune.

The APC had come to the appeal court with four arguments against the victory of Governor Mohammed and his party.

The appellate court, however, dismissed the entire arguments of the opposition party in the state and its candidate, Mohammed Abdullahi Abubakar.
